Transaction e21e51a629b50e63f226d7dbfafb5c42112fae7759a790217f8ea70b3be9f9f5

1 Input
2 Outputs
  • e21e51a629b50e63f226d7dbfafb5c42112fae7759a790217f8ea70b3be9f9f5:0
  • value  1173141398
    address  1Pjpy5p34QLbkfZtCXpUWZ1jgnH2tgCVYn
  • e21e51a629b50e63f226d7dbfafb5c42112fae7759a790217f8ea70b3be9f9f5:1
  • value  2150000
    address  3Agv87mWP8Yh9SpBa4SfYVUwwoCXcVuFXV